Round One – Books
1. Harry Potter and the Philosopher’s Stone was given a different title for its US release. What was it? (Harry Potter and the Sorcerer’s Stone)
2. What is the longest Harry Potter book? (Harry Potter and the Order of the Phoenix)
3. What is the name of the mischievous poltergeist who appears in all of the Harry Potter books, but none of the films? (Peeves)
4. All students of Hogwarts must sit their OWL exams in their fifth year. What does OWL stand for? (Ordinary Wizarding Level)
5. What Harry Potter film came out in the same year as the last book? (Order of the Phoenix)
Round Two – Films
6. What is Harry’s first line? (“Yes Aunt Petunia”)
7. Which film has the only post credits scene, about a Diagon Alley bookshop? (The Chamber Of Secrets (2))
8. How many actors played Voldemort in the Harry Potter films? (5)
– Richard Bremmer (1)
– Christian Coulson (2)
– Ralph Fiennes (4-8)
– Hero Fiennes-Tiffin (6 young)
– Frank Dillane (6 Teenage)
9. In book 3, The Prisoner of Azkaban, the lesson where Snape teaches the Defence against The Dark Arts class about Werewolves, which page of the textbook are they supposed to turn to? (394)
10. True or False, the actor who played baby Harry at the start also played Harry’s son at the end. (False)

Round Four – Actors
16. In what film did Daniel Radcliffe play a farting zombie corpse? (Swiss Army Man)
17. Emma Watson starred in the live action remake of what Disney classic? (Beauty & The Beast)
18. Tom Felton (Draco Malfoy) plays a villainous zookeeper in which 2011 sci-fi movie? (Rise of The Planet of the Apes)
19. In which film did Michael Gambon first replace Richard Harris in the role of Albus Dumbledore? (Harry Potter & The Prisoner of Azkaban)
20. Kenneth Branagh & Emma Thompson both played Hogwarts Professors in the Harry Potter movies. They were also married in the early 90s, but separated when Branagh had an affair with another actress who would also go on to play a key role in the Harry Potter franchise. Who was that actress? (Helena Bonham Carter)
Round Five – JK Rowling
21. Prior to her success with Harry Potter, J.K Rowling worked as a researcher for which well-known charity? (Amnesty International)

23. Released in 2012, what was the title of JK Rowling’s first novel for adults? (The Casual Vacancy)
24. Since 2013, JK Rowling has been releasing crime novels under what pen name? (Robert Galbraith)
25. After earning over $1 Billion from sales of the Harry Potter series, what caused JK Rowling to fall off the Forbes Rich List in 2012? (She donated most of her wealth to charity and paid her taxes)
Round Six – Name The Teacher From the Subject
26. Defence against the Dark Arts, 2nd year. (Gilderoy Lockhart)
27. Charms (Filius Flitwick)
28. Defence against the dark arts, 6th year. (Severus Snape)
29. Head Teacher, 5th year. (Albus Percival Wulfric Brian Dumbledore and Dolores Jane Umbridge)
30. Divination (Sybill Patricia Trelawny)
Round Seven – Spinoffs
31. The movie adaptation of Fantastic Beasts and Where To Find Them focuses on the adventures of a Wizard and ‘Magizoologist’ played by Eddie Redmayne. What is the character’s name? (Newt Scamander)
32. The Harry Potter series is also available on Audiobook. Who narrates them? (Stephen Fry)
33. What is the name of the two-part Harry Potter Stage Play currently running in London’s West End? (Harry Potter & The Cursed Child)
34. In 2017, a group of Italian fans successfully crowdfunded a short prequel movie focusing on the origins of which character? (Voldemort)
35. In Harry Potter & The Deathly Hallows, Hermione Granger receives a book of Wizarding Fairy Tales from Professor Dumbledore. J.K. Rowling later wrote that book for publication. What was it called? (The Tales of Beedle The Bard).
